Hey everyone after panicking for an hour or two looking for ways to save my phone I decided to make an account and try to get some help more directly. I need to bring my phone in for a warranty exchange at best buy because my screen has a burned in image. I decided to unroot my phone when my friend told me that a factory reset should do it... well it didn't. So I went and opened up odin and applied the newest stock firmware following a guide from galaxys4root It was all fine and dandy and my phone went to reset only to be stuck on the samsung logo for an hour. So I went online and looked for what I should do and people said factory reset so I reset my phone. It then booted up fine but had the line "kernel is not seandroid enforcing" on the boot screen. It went into the normal setup pages like every other first time boot but wifi doesn't want to turn on and music/videos don't want to play. I plugged it into my computer and kies says it doesn't support my device and when I went to make a phone call it seemed to work but left me with a "process com.android.phone isn't responding." I use a rogers s4. I'm a noobie at all this stuff and I have no idea what went wrong please help me what should I do next? Where do I start D:?
